Cy Springs alum contributes in Florida Gulf Coast hoops win
Nicoya Jackson, a 2008 graduate of Cy Springs High School, netted six points to help lead Florida Gulf Coast to a 54-34 win in women's college basketball action on Saturday.
The 5-foot 6-inch senior guard also tallied two steals and two rebounds for the Eagles.
At Cy Springs, Jackson was the team's newcomer of the year in 2006 and collected first-team all-district, all-region and all-conference honors twice.
A criminal justice major, Jackson transferred to Florida Gulf Coast after playing two seasons at Southwestern Christian College and during her sophomore campaign averaged 20.1 points per game.
She is the daughter of Tracey Jackson.
